#d05112 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d05112 is composed of 81.6% red, 31.8% green and 7.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 61.1% magenta, 91.3% yellow and 18.4% black. It has a hue angle of 19.9 degrees, a saturation of 84.1% and a lightness of 44.3%. #d05112 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a224 with #a10000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6600.

● #d05112 color description : Strong orange.
#d05112 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d05112 has RGB values of R:208, G:81, B:18 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.61, Y:0.91,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 13652242.

Shades and Tints of #d05112
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090401 is the darkest color, while #fef9f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d05112
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#796e69 is the less saturated color, while #e14b01 is the most saturated one.
